Bosch ConnectedWorld 2024

At Bosch ConnectedWorld 2024, which turned Berlin into a tech innovation hotspot,  we provided a culinary highlight for the fourth time in a row this year. This international event at STATION Berlin brought together more than 3,000 technology enthusiasts for two days. Our team complemented the inspiring exchange that was the focus of this event with catering that reflected the diversity and creativity of the digital world.


For BCW24, we developed a food concept that combined sustainability with the cuisine of the world in the form of our From Nose to Tail and Leaf to Root concepts and the holistic processing of mostly local products. 


Over the two days, we offered a wide variety of dishes that showcased world cuisine at our themed food stations "Pan Asia", "Heimath", "Aromatica", "Sandisc" and "Bosch Delights". From Asian salmon ceviche on a coriander and mint salad, pinsa baked live in the pizza oven, classic Swedish Köttbullar to a whole leg of beef.


We served our creations in two food halls, which differed both in terms of ambience and the design of the food stations. The Market Hall with its rustic-looking wooden food stations, whose charm was reminiscent of a classic market hall. And the Bosch Culinary Cantini, which brought a touch of urban coolness to the event with our new industrial-style food stations and floral decorations.
